My favourite fishing is for the two native trout of Japan:
Yamame and Iwana. Yamame are a land locked cherry salmon that are similar in temperament to steelhead
although much smaller and Iwana are a land locked sea-run char like a Dolly Varden or Bull Trout.
Pound per pound, these native Japanese trout are as explosive and hard fighting as any trout in the world.
We often sight-fish for them in gin clear water similar to the methods of fly fishing in New Zealand.
